What Types of Work and Facilities Can Acute Physical Therapists Expect in Rensselaer, IN?

As a Physical Therapist specializing in acute care in Rensselaer, Indiana, you can anticipate working in a variety of healthcare settings, including hospitals, rehabilitation centers, and outpatient clinics. In these facilities, you’ll be responsible for assessing and treating patients with a range of acute conditions, such as post-surgical recovery, trauma, and chronic illnesses exacerbated by acute episodes. Your role will involve developing tailored treatment plans to aid in pain management, mobility restoration, and functional independence. Additionally, collaboration with multidisciplinary teams will be essential, as you’ll work alongside phys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to ensure comprehensive patient care, making a direct impact on improving patient outcomes and quality of life in the community.

Travel Physical Therapist jobs in Highlands, NC let you work in a rehab-focused hospital with 24 acute and swing beds, 40 nursing home beds, and 10 skilled beds within the nursing home. You will provide therapy in patient rooms, hallways, outdoor areas, and a rehab gym, with full access to both hospital and nursing home gyms. The patient ratio is 1:1, and you will float between acute, swing, nursing home, and outpatient services as needed. Documentation is done in Cerner and NetHealth. Required qualifications include a current NC Physical Therapy license, CPR certification, and experience in hospital and/or nursing home settings. Preferred candidates have at least 3 years of medical experience. Responsibilities include physical therapy evaluations, establishing plans of care, assisting with rounds and care conferences, and frequent communication with the rehab team about patient progress, equipment, and discharge needs.
